How to convert tonne-force to newtons?
Tonne-force (tf) is a unit of force based on standard gravity. To convert tonne-force to newtons (N), multiply by the fixed conversion factor:
- 1 tf = 9,806.65 N
- Formula: N = tf × 9,806.65
For quick checks and clean SI units, you can also write the result in scientific notation:
- 1 tf = 9.80665 × 10³ N
- 10 tf = 9.80665 × 10⁴ N
Example:
- 3 tf × 9,806.65 = 29,419.95 N (about 2.941995 × 10⁴ N)

What is tonne-force (tf)?
Tonne-force (tf) is a unit of force based on gravity. It equals the force from a 1-tonne mass under standard gravity. You may also see it written as metric ton-force or ton-force (metric).

Why does 1 tonne-force equal 9,806.65 N?
A tonne is 1,000 kilograms. Standard gravity is 9.80665 m/s². Force equals mass times gravity:
F = m × g = 1,000 × 9.80665 = 9,806.65 N
Is tonne-force the same as a tonne (mass)?
No. A tonne is mass. A tonne-force is force. Tonne-force depends on gravity, so it’s tied to how weight is defined.
Is tonne-force the same as ton-force?
It depends on the ton type. Tonne-force uses the metric tonne (1,000 kg). Some people use ton-force to mean a force based on an imperial ton, which is different. If you need precision, confirm whether it’s metric or imperial.
Does gravity affect the tonne-force to newtons conversion?
The standard conversion uses standard gravity (9.80665 m/s²). If local gravity differs, the force from the same mass changes a bit. For most engineering and general use, standard gravity is the accepted basis.
What’s the difference between tf, kgf, and N?
- N (newton) is the SI unit of force.
- kgf (kilogram-force) is the force from 1 kg under standard gravity (1 kgf = 9.80665 N).
- tf (tonne-force) is 1,000 kgf (1 tf = 9,806.65 N).

When is tonne-force used instead of newtons?
Tonne-force often shows up where loads are discussed in metric tonnes, like lifting, rigging, and heavy equipment ratings. Newtons are more common in SI-based engineering and physics work.
What’s the symbol for tonne-force?
Common symbols include tf and sometimes t f. In some contexts, you may see tonf for ton-force, but it can be unclear without stating metric or imperial.
How do I avoid mistakes when converting tf to N?
Use 9,806.65 N per tf and keep track of units. Don’t mix up tonne-force (force) with tonne (mass). If the source says “tons,” confirm whether it means metric tonnes or another ton type.
